Poker Chips. A bowl contains 12 poker chips-3 red, 4 white, and 5 blue. If one of these poker chips is selected at random from the bowl, what is the probability that its color is

(a) red? (b). red or white? (c). not white?

Step by step solution

01

Part (a) Step 1. Given information.

The given statement is:

A bowl contains 12 poker chips-3 red, 4 white, and 5 blue.

The total number of poker chips is 12.

02

Part (a) Step 2. The probability that its color is red.

Total poker chips are 12.

Red poker chips are 3.

P(E)=No.offavorableoutcomeTotalNo.ofoutcome

The probability of the color red is:

=312=14

03

Part (b) Step 2. The probability that its color is red or white.

Total poker chips are 12.

Red poker chips are 3 and white are 4.

Then the total poker chips of red or white are 7.

The probability of the color red or white is:

=712

04

Part (c) Step 2. The probability that its color is not white.

White poker chips are 4.

And poker chips that are not white are 8.

The probability of the color being a non-white is:

=812=23
